(Stone Ridge, NY) - The North River Electric House is pleased to present works on paper by Lynne Tobin. The exhibition opens Friday, July 18, with a reception for the artist from 5:00 - 8:00 and runs through September 13, 2025. Lynne Tobin's solo exhibition, Line Studies, delves into the art of mark-making, presenting a compelling dialogue between rhythmic, linear textures and spontaneous, gestural expression. With threads and rope saturated in black Sumi ink, Tobin creates sculptural forms and spaces on the two dimensions of white paper, deftly balancing on the cusp of controlled execution and unrestrained creativity. Drawing inspiration from simple materials, everyday rituals, and meditation practice, Tobin’s black-and-white drawings explore rhythm and movement while creating new spaces for being. A version of this special solo exhibition was recently in Venice, Italy, during the 60th Venice Biennale.

(Stone Ridge, NY) - The North River Electric House is pleased to present works on paper by Lynne Tobin. The exhibition opens Thursday, July 17, during Upstate Art Weekend, with a reception for the artist, Friday, July 18 from 5:00 - 8:00 and runs through September 13, 2025. Lynne Tobin's solo exhibition, Line Studies, challenges the traditional boundaries between drawing, textile arts, and installation. With threads and rope saturated in black ink, Tobin creates sculptural forms and spaces on the two dimensions of white paper, deftly balancing on the cusp of controlled execution and unrestrained creativity. Drawing inspiration from simple materials, everyday rituals, and meditation practice, Tobin’s black-and-white drawings explore rhythm and movement while evoking a sense of stillness and contemplative intimacy. A version of this special solo exhibition was recently in Venice, Italy, during the 60th Venice Biennale.

About the Artist: Lynne Tobin is a mixed-media artist living and working in the Hudson Valley, New York. Her art practice explores the language of drawing through the use of thread, string, and ink, producing both large-scale and intimate works on paper. Tobin’s abstract ink drawings have been in exhibitions throughout the Northeastern United States, and in 2024, her Line Studies were recently presented in a solo show in Venice, Italy.


About North River Electric House: 

A beautiful demonstration of carbon-neutral living, Electric House is a regional hub for community gatherings, coworking, public and private events, and education. The space was thoughtfully designed and built by North River, an architecture and design-build firm leading the push for all-electric, net-zero living in the Hudson Valley.
